How Serious Is the Problem?

Recent articles in First Things,[1] The Week,[2] and New Scientist[3] present evidence that warrants the conclusion that flawed scientific research results are widespread.

The title of an editorial in the prestigious medical journal The Lancet, dated April 6, 2002, asks the question, “Just How Tainted Has Medicine Become?”[4] The article states, “Heavily, and damagingly so, is the answer.” Among other things, in 2001, researchers completed experiments with biotechnology products in which they had a direct financial interest and doctors did not tell their patients that others had died using these products when safer alternatives were available. In the same journal, dated April 11, 2015, Dr. Richard Horton stated the gravity of the problem as follows: “The case against science is straightforward: much of the scientific literature, perhaps half, may simply be untrue . . . science has taken a turn towards darkness.”[5]

The case against science is straightforward: much of the scientific literature, perhaps half, may simply be untrue . . . science has taken a turn towards darkness.

In 2004, under the heading of “Depressing Research,” the editor of The Lancet had this to say about antidepressants for children: “The story of research into selective serotonin reuptake inhibitor (SSRI) use in childhood depression is one of confusion, manipulation, and institutional failure. . . . In a global medical culture where evidence-based practice is seen as the gold standard for care, these failings [i.e., of the USA Food and Drug Administration to act on information provided to them about the harmful effects of these drugs on children] are a disaster.”[6] After being editor of the New England Journal of Medicine for 20 years, Dr. Marcia Angell stated that “physicians can no longer rely on the medical literature for valid and reliable information.”[7] She referred to a study of 74 clinical trials of antidepressants that indicates that 37 of 38 positive studies were published. In contrast, 33 of the 36 negative studies were either not published or published in a form that conveyed a positive outcome. She also mentions the fact that drug companies are financing “most clinical research on the prescription drugs, and there is mounting evidence that they often skew the research they sponsor to make their drugs look better and safer.”

In 2011, researchers at Bayer decided to test 67 recent drug discoveries on preclinical cancer biology research. In more than 75 percent of cases, the published data did not match their attempts to replicate them.[8] In 2012, a study published in Nature announced that only 11 percent of the sampled preclinical cancer studies coming out of the academic pipeline were replicable.[9]

In the prestigious Science journal, in 2015, the Open Science Collaboration[10] presented a study of 100 psychological research studies that 270 contributing authors tried to replicate. An astonishing 65 percent failed to show any statistical significance on replication, and many of the remainder showed greatly reduced effect sizes. In plain terms, evidence for original findings is weak.

A discovery in physics, the hardest of all hard sciences, is usually thought of as the most reliable in the world of science. However, two of the most vaunted physics results of the past few years—“cosmic inflation and gravitational waves at the BICEP2 experiment in Antarctica, and the supposed discovery of superluminal neutrinos at the Swiss-Italian border—have now been retracted, with far less fanfare than when they were first published.”[11]

These examples are just the tip of the iceberg,[12] and they indicate, in the words of Dr. Horton (quoted earlier), “that something has gone fundamentally wrong with one of our greatest human creations.”[13] So let us turn to the next question.

What Could Explain This?

First, although replication (confirmation) is essential for maintaining scientific credibility, there are many reasons that studies fail to replicate (for example, when there was a difference in initial conditions [experimental set-up] and theoretical understanding between the original investigators and the failed replication, or when the original discovery and interpretation was false). The problem becomes exacerbated when, “in most scientific fields, the vast majority of the collected data, protocols, and analyses are not available and/or disappear soon after or even before publication.”[14] It is often forgotten that small errors can have large effects. In 2013, three years after two economists from Harvard University published research showing that when a country’s debt reaches more than 90 percent of GDP there is an associated plunge in economic growth, a student from the University of Massachusetts ran into trouble when he tried to replicate their findings. He found they “had made several mistakes including a coding error in their spreadsheet.”[15] Nevertheless, the observations of the economists had a major impact on the public policy debate.

Second, career aspirations and yearning for prestige, competition between researchers and for limited resources, commercial gain (the profit motive) that leads to selective reporting, the fixing of “small errors” so that it appears to have a more favorable result, and deliberate fraud are impossible to deny.[16] One well-known problem with statistical analysis, the practice commonly known as “p-hacking”—collecting or selecting data until non-significant results become significant—is especially rife among the biological sciences.[17] Another problem is the “tuning” of models that scientists use to explain the phenomena they observe. For example, “According to some estimates, three-quarters of published scientific papers in the field of machine learning are bunk because of this ‘overfitting’.”[18] Taken together, these problems make it difficult to decide what to accept as evidence and what not to accept.

A third explanation relates to the peer review process. It is “deadly effective at suppressing criticism of a dominant research paradigm.”[19] It means, among other things, that results that contradict previous results may be suppressed and the dissemination of false dogma perpetuated. Let us get a clear picture, if we can. Historically, anyone can verify that the planet's climate has always changed and sometimes quite dramatically. A Roman historian in the second century wrote that the climate had changed so much that olives were now growing in Greece!  This would indicate that it must have been much cooler prior to his writing because olives right now are quite commonly found in Greece. Testimonial evidence, therefore, of climate change. In 1943, six American P-38's were crashed in a bad snowstorm on Greenland and only excavated later in 1988 to be found un 270 feet of ice! At an accumulation rate of over 5 feet per year and a suggested maximum Greenland glacier thickness of some 5000 feet, this would indicate that Greenland was truly green only a thousand years ago!  Likewise, the discovery of L'Anse aux Meadows, Newfoundland, by the Viking around the same time and their reference to it as Vinland, would indicate that grapes were capable of being grown there when they can no longer be found.  Recently a Viking Cape Dorset settlement on Baffin Island led the archeologist from Memorial University to state that "all the eivdence shows this settlement to be as populated and busy as any town in Europe". Of course, the settlement is quite barren now in its Arctic environment. All of this seems to confirm that the earth's climate has changed quite dramtically since even medieval times (when the Viking were active in the northern arctic). 

What followed this Medieval Warm Period (MWP) was what we now know as the LIttle Ice Age (LIA)  from 1400 to 1850 when the evidence shows that the climate was unusually cooler than we associate with these areas now. And this evidence was not just testimonial but now commited to art. Artists painted people skating on the Thames River in England and it has never frozen over in recent times. So did Dutch and Flemish artists. So cold was it in the north of Europe that accounts record Polar Bears being seen on the Orkney Islands of Scotland. All of this evidence and more confirms that certainly Europe and part of Asia underwent some dramatic cooling phase in the climate until about 1850.
